WebNov 10, 2011 · Fatty acid-binding protein 4 (FABP4/A-FABP/aP2), a lipid chaperone, is expressed in both adipocytes and macrophages. Recent studies have shown that FABP4 is secreted from adipocytes and that FABP4 level is associated with obesity, insulin resistance, and atherosclerosis. aP2 (adipocyte Protein 2) is a carrier protein for fatty acids that is primarily expressed in adipocytes and macrophages. aP2 is also called fatty acid binding protein 4 (FABP4). WebOct 1, 2007 · Adipocyte fatty acid–binding protein (A-FABP), also known as aP2 or FABP4, is one of the most abundant proteins in mature adipocytes . It belongs to a family of fatty acid–binding proteins, which are small cytoplasmic proteins expressed in a highly tissue-specific manner, thought to be important in mediating intracellular fatty acid ...
